shakahl/hups-util-htmlcompressor

用PHP编写的HTML输出压缩和最小化工具。

dev-master 2015-03-15 07:52 UTC

This package is not auto-updated.

Last update: 2024-09-14 16:24:14 UTC


README

用PHP编写的HTML输出压缩和最小化工具。本包是Hups框架的一部分。  

功能

  • 移除空白字符
  • 移除注释
  • 将绝对URL替换为相对URL
  • 低内存使用

安装

https://packagist.org.cn/packages/shakahl/hups-util-htmlcompressor

composer.json 中添加 shakahl/hups-util-htmlcompressor 作为需求

{
    "require": {
        "shakahl/hups-util-htmlcompressor": "dev-master"
    }
}

使用 composer update 更新包或使用 composer install 安装。

您还可以使用 composer require shakahl/hups-util-htmlcompressor 添加包,并在之后指定您想要的版本(目前,dev-master 是您的最佳选择)。

使用示例

<?php  
$c = new \Hups\Util\HTMLCompressor($html);
$c->compress();

echo $c->get();
?>

单元测试

在Windows下

$ composer update
$ vendor/bin/phpunit​.bat

在Linux下

$ composer update
$ vendor/bin/phpunit​